HIPAA is pretty clear as to its scope. Further, there's all kinds of helpful interpretive literature available.

In a nutshell, HIPAA restrictions are specific to the release of individual patient information by (and only by) what is termed a "covered entity". Covered entities are defined as those entities which transmit patient information, electronically or otherwise, to the health insurance tier.

So, no... A picture of an anonymous, unidentified female (presumed to be female) lying on a gurney with a black tube poking her in the *** is not a HIPAA violation.

you were most likely given a sheet with prep instructions that you either misplaced or ignored. you cannot have your procedure without fasting and taking the prep (Ducolax, Miralax and Magnesium Citrate)

you need to reschedule because even if you show up you will be sent home as soon as you tell them you didn't prep.

signed,

the Clinical Director/Administrator of an endoscopy center.
